Belarus' GDP Grows by 6.1%

The gross domestic product of Belarus for the four months of this year has increased in comparable prices by 6.1% over the same period of last year. In current prices, GDP amounted to 43.5 trillion rubles.

According to the forecast of socio-economic development of Belarus, in 2010 the GDP is stipulated to grow by 11-13%, BelTA informs.

According to the National Statistical Committee data, the industry’s value added volume in GDP  is 30.7%, agriculture — 2.5%, construction — 10.1%, transport and communications — 8.7%, trade and public catering — 12%.
